logo

Output bd60c4d475b7e711cd51a23af1ea7e6ea815708fd83d03381a04c7b030454060:1

value
307935903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e4a5ddbac7d858f17474e7984e5f7a2d0ef8d9d OP_EQUAL
address
37NNuXCaaNAtDrYPfP6N6vpK8qQ71s8bwN
transaction
bd60c4d475b7e711cd51a23af1ea7e6ea815708fd83d03381a04c7b030454060